The cost of a one-week, two-bedroom time share in high season ranges from $10,000 in St. George, Utah, to $12,000 in Maui, Hawaii, not to mention the annual maintenance fees ranging from $300 to $1,000. And don’t forget the trading fees of about $150 per trade if you hope to stay in another location. These are fees that never go away until you go through the hassle of selling your time share.
